About you

As an Out of Hours AMHP you will part of a small, supportive, and experienced team. Working nights, weekends, and bank holidays, you will respond to calls from the public, stake holders and service providers about urgent adult social care issues, including safeguarding, Mental Health Act assessments and homelessness applications that arise out of hours. 

You will be able to:

  • Provide an appropriate response to all emergency referrals to the adult social care department outside normal working hours, including urgent safeguarding referrals.
  • Provide an appropriate response to referrals of homelessness out of normal working hours providing emergency accommodation where appropriate.
  • Undertake assessments under the mental health act as an AMHP.
  • Be able to work on their own initiative and be able to make independent decisions as they will be working alone

The hourly rate for being a sessional AMHP is £36.36 normal hours and £54.54 for unsocial hours (evenings, weekends and Bank holidays). The hourly rate includes an additional payment to cover any annual leave that you accrue.
